The Importance of Emergency Boarding Up
Emergency boarding up serves numerous crucial functions:

Prevent Further Damage: After a disaster, open windows and doors develop vulnerabilities that can cause water damage, theft, or vandalism. Boarding up these openings is necessary to avoid additional losses.

Security: Boarded-up properties are less appealing to possible intruders. This included layer of protection can discourage criminal activity throughout the susceptible period following a catastrophe.

Insurance Compliance: Many insurance companies require property owners to take immediate actions to secure their property after a loss. Boarding up can typically be a prerequisite for submitting claims efficiently with insurance companies.

Security: In the case of broken glass or unsteady structures, boarding up ensures that individuals can not unintentionally injure themselves on the property.

The Process of Emergency Boarding Up
The boarding-up procedure includes several essential actions:

Assess the Damage: Before any boarding up can start, assess the degree and place of the damage. Determine which doors and windows need boarding and make sure that no people are caught within.

Gather Materials: The most common materials for boarding up include plywood sheets, screws, nails, and protective equipment. Local hardware stores typically carry these materials.

Measure and Cut: Carefully determine the openings to be covered. Cut the plywood sheets to fit safely over each opening. A snug fit is crucial to guarantee they stay in place.

Secure the Boards: Fasten the cut plywood sheets over the openings utilizing screws or sturdy nails. Make sure that the boards are well-secured to resist wind, further damage, or attempted break-ins.

Examine for Future Repairs: Once the property is protected, plan for repairs. Speak with local contractors to get estimates for bring back the property to its initial condition.

Q1: How long does it require to board up my property?
A: The time required to board up a property can differ depending upon the degree of the damage and the variety of openings. Usually, it can take a few hours.
Q2: Will my insurance coverage cover the expense of boarding up?
A: Many insurance coverage include arrangements for Emergency Board Up Contractors boarding up. It's essential to review your policy or talk to your insurance coverage agent for specifics.
Q3: Can I do the boarding up myself?
A: Yes, if you have the essential tools and materials, you can board up your property. However, if the damage is extensive or dangerous, it's recommended to work with experts.
Q4: How do I select a reputable boarding-up service?
A: Look for reviews and ratings online, request suggestions from buddies or family, and guarantee the company is licensed and guaranteed.
Q5: What products are best for boarding up?
A: Plywood is the most typically utilized product for boarding up doors and windows. It's long lasting and offers excellent protection versus the aspects and burglars.
